Entity List Items (.entity-list-item)
Structural Layout Cards
Settings Card (.settings-card)
A flex-column based card used heavily in user settings profiles. It supports a standardized gap and subtle drop shadow.
Admin Panel (.admin-panel)
A slightly beefier block-based container with generous padding used in back-office interfaces. It includes a subtle fade-in animation by default.

11. Progress Indicators
Standardized loading and completion indicators. Driven by src/styles/progress.css.
Linear Progress Bars (.linear-progress)
Mastery Coloring
Radial Timers (.radial-progress)
Lesson Timeline (.lesson-progress-segments)
Interactive scrub/swipe dragging. Unseen segments are gray; seen segments are blue. Scrubbing is restricted to the furthest seen index.
